Abstract

The current minireview highlights the most relevant methodologies for the creation of fluorinated scaffolds accessed through transformations of three‐membered heterocycles (oxiranes and aziridines) involving their opening with various nucleophilic fluorinating agents reported over recent years. The purpose of the review is also to provide an overview of the ring‐opening synthetic practices with fluoride towards different functionalized, fluorine‐containing scaffolds with the focus on regioselectivity/regiocontrol and enantioselectivity including symmetric or unsymmetric monoheterocycles, cycloalkane‐fused oxiranes and aziridines.
